Why is system software dependent on underlying machine architecture?

Respuesta :

LearnGrow
LearnGrow LearnGrow
  • 12-10-2017
Once a source code is compiled to machine code, it becomes specific to the platform targeted, to the machine architecture. So, this is the reason why the system software is dependent on the underlying machine architecture. It is the reason why you cannot run a Linux program on Windows , for example. Source code can be compiled to target different architectures and executable formats.
